In every classroom, there’s someone who quietly keeps things moving — supporting the teacher, helping children stay engaged, and making sure no one gets left behind. This could be that role for you.
We’re working with a number of welcoming primary schools across Leeds who are looking for a General Teaching Assistant to join their teams full-time.
It’s a varied role, and no two days are quite the same. You might be working one-to-one with a child who needs a bit of extra support, helping small groups with learning, or simply being that steady presence in the classroom that teachers rely on throughout the day.
More than anything, schools are looking for someone who’s willing to get involved, support where needed, and build genuine relationships with children and staff.

Protocol Education is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children. We undertake safeguarding checks on all workers in accordance with the DfE statutory guidance ‘Keeping Children Safe in Education’, this may also include an online search as part of our due diligence on shortlisted applicants.
We offer FREE online safeguarding and Prevent Duty training to all our workers. All candidates must undertake or have undertaken a valid en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check and subscribe to the DBS Update Service.
